510003 Pump Assembly "Round Base" 3000 PSI 2.5 GPM 8.6CAV12A from OEM Technologies
The 510003 pump kit includes the garden hose inlet fitting, inlet filter screen, M22 outlet fitting, and thermal relief valve.
The 510003 OEM Technologies pump is an oil-filled Direct-Drive Axial Cam pump used in various pressure washers using a 22MM High Pressure Hose connection.
This OEM Technologies industry-leading vertical mounting pump with a 7/8 shaft and has a universal round base mounting flange allowing multiple-direction mounting and is rated for 3000 PSI at a flow rate of 2.5 GPM Max PSI
The 510003 pump utilizes PowerBoost technology to generate higher pressure at the spray nozzle, ensuring that pressure isn't lost as water travels through the power washer system.

Additional Notes & Service Information
The 510003 Pressure Washer pump kit is not designed for gravity-fed systems, and an on-demand water pump is always recommended to consistently supply water to the pump at 20-60 PSI of inlet pressure.
Service Note:
The "Burst Pressure" of a pressure washer pump is the highest pressure the pump produces when in a static position and when the trigger is first squeezed, giving the initial burst of pressure and does not reflect the actual operating pressure.
The accurate operating PSI of any pump would be determined by the engine’s horsepower and the size of the nozzle being used at the end of the wand, which restricts water flow and causes back pressure.
Adjusting factors such as engine RPMs, nozzle size, or engine horsepower can allow a single pump to be rated at various GPM and maximum PSI levels.
